The New Southwest Florida Real Estate Market

FORT MYERS, Florida (October 30, 2013) – The Fed’s quantitative easing – the purchase of $85 billion in securities per month – has done its job of keeping the cost of borrowing money to a minimum. But what will happen when this influx of cash ceases? How will it affect mortgages and home sales? To understand these questions on quantitative easing, we must first understand what impact financing has on value and the overall market.

Overall, houses continue to be at all-time high levels of affordability. Prices are increasing, but buyers are coming into purchases with more income and cheaper financing. Also, there is no shortage of inventory in Southwest Florida. These factors make it easier for buyers to buy and agents to sell houses.

And once the quantitative easing ends? Likely the cost of borrowing will increase; in other words, mortgage rates will be higher. Likewise, as financing qualifications are already strict, the qualifying standards will toughen even more as all provisions of the Dodd-Frank Act come into full implementation on January 10, 2014. Also, house prices will continue to rise. All of these factors will combine to continue the trend toward renting rather than owning property in Southwest Florida for lower-income buyers, which means more opportunities for investors and property managers.

Higher-income buyers will have more choices in the market due to builders actively competing with features and financing for those who need it. As for housing prices? That will be up to the sellers and their real estate professional.

FREQUENTLY ASKED QUESTIONS
Which 24 states are accepting the new Uniform State Test (UST)?
Click this link to view a map – http://freepdfhosting.com/a16a355834.pdf

What are the UST details?

*It costs $33
*It is 25 questions
*You have 45 minutes to complete the test
*The passing score is 75% (19 correct)

When can I take the UST?
The UST is available beginning on April 1, 2013.

If I fail the test the first time, how long must I wait to take it again?
If you do not pass the UST the first time, you must wait 30 days to retake it. If you fail it 2 times, you will then have to wait 180 days (6 months) before you can take it again.

What is the process to take the UST?

1. Log into the NMLS website and pay the $33 test fee.
2. Contact Prometric and schedule a test – http://www.prometric.com/NMLS or  877.671.6657.
3. PURCHASE and study the LarsonEd UST Exam Prep Course. –http://www.larsoned.com/mortgageloanoriginator/nmls/uniform-state-test-ust-prep-course/
4. PASS!

Will the UST replace ALL State Exams?
No, but it will replace the state tests in the 24 states accepting the UST. All other states will still require the passing of a State-Specific exam.

Real Estate Pre-Licensing

man in graduation clothes
The Sales Associate Pre-License Course is required if you have not previously had a real estate license. The Broker Pre-License Course is required if are already licensed as a Sales Associate, have at least 2 years of experience, and wish to upgrade to the Florida Broker License.

Real Estate Post-Licensing

woman holding computer and books
After obtaining a Florida real estate license, you are required to complete post-licensing education prior to your first license renewal date. Your first renewal date will be between 18 and 24 months after your licensure date. The post-licensing education requirement is 45 hours for Sales Associate and 60 hours for Brokers.

Real Estate Continuing Education

woman holding sold sign
After your first license renewal, whether a Sales Associate or Broker,  you must complete 14 hours of Florida Real Estate Continuing Education every 2 years for the rest of your real estate career. FREQUENTLY ASKED QUESTIONS

When can I submit for license renewal through DBPR?
You will receive a License Renewal notice in the mail from the DBPR roughly 90 days (3 months) prior to your license renewal date. You are not allowed to renew your license before you receive the notice from the DBPR.

How much does it cost to renew my license?
The license renewal fee is $85 and is paid at the time you submit your license renewal request to the DBPR. You can either mail a check along with the notice you received in the mail, or pay by credit card online at www.myfloridalicense.com. Select “Renew Your License” at the top of the page.

When is the deadline to submit my renewal?
You must complete your Continuing Education and pay your renewal fee before your license expiration date (licenses expire on March 31 or September 30). If you do not complete the post-licensing education prior to your renewal date, your license will automatically go INACTIVE.

Do all Florida Community Association Manager licensees need to complete continuing education?
Yes, however, there is an exemption for those who received their CAM license between October 1, 2010 and September 30, 2012. If licensed between this period, you DO NOT have to complete continuing education, but you WILL need to renew the license and pay the license renewal fee.
What topics are covered in the 20 Hours of continuing education?
We include all the required topics and hours mandated by the DBPR to renew your CAM license. Course titles include:
·         The Association Budget – 4 CE Hours
·         How to Effectively Deal With Residents and Vendors – 4 CE Hours
·         Foreclosure and Insurance Update – 4 CE Hours
·         Operation of the Physical Property – 4 CE Hours
·         2011 Legal Update – 2 CE Hours
·         2012 Legal Update – 2 CE Hours
